	scsi: storvsc: Removing Pre Win8 related logic
The latest storvsc code has already removed the support for windows 7 and earlier. There is still some code logic remaining which is there to support pre Windows 8 OS. This patch removes these stale logic. This patch majorly does three things : 1. Removes vmscsi_size_delta and its logic, as the vmscsi_request struct is same for all the OS post windows 8 there is no need of delta. 2. Simplify sense_buffer_size logic, as there is single buffer size for all the post windows 8 OS. 3. Embed the vmscsi_win8_extension structure inside the vmscsi_request, as there is no separate handling required for different OS.
